  • Fun Tournament

    by Zedlady on 3/14/18Innisbrook Resort and Golf Club - Palm HarborRating: 4 out of 5

    We have been attending this golf tournament for the last 6-7 years and have always enjoyed ourselves there. This year things were a bit different with the appearance of Tiger Woods at the tournament, which was great for the tournament - loved seeing him!. We usually get the tickets for the Hooters Owls Nest on Hole #12 & #13. Extra viewing platforms were added to the Hooters' area; however, if you didn't get a "front row" spot on the platform, you couldn't see any golf. Perhaps some bleachers instead of all viewing platforms would have been a better option. The golf course did a good job at trying to accommodate the crowds, but if this crowd size continues, I think larger seating areas are going to have to be considered. Great job on tickets & parking. Super local event. However, the media focused so much on Tiger Woods, the other golfers were treated like unknowns - even the winner! Pretty sad!

  • Valspar skinny

    by MrDF on 3/12/18Innisbrook Resort and Golf Club - Palm HarborRating: 4 out of 5

    The course is not easy to get to unless you live in northern Pinellas County. We drove from Brandon and it took us 1 1/2 hours to get to the parking lot. The course has to be one of the most difficult on tour. Lots of up and down(hard to believe for a course this close to the Gulf). The fairways are very narrow with little to no rough before OB or water. There are many stands and raised pavilions for viewing, so watching the action, except for TW's group, was fairly easy.

  • Weather made the day

    by InTheDetails on 3/12/18Innisbrook Resort and Golf Club - Palm HarborRating: 4 out of 5

    With Tiger Woods playing, the place was very crowded and busy. The extra media added to the frustration. The parking areas were well handled, but the bus ride to the golf course took way too long (mostly sitting and waiting). The grounds at Innisbrook were nice however, and the weather was perfect. They also had ample port-a-pottys (although some got pretty messy). Overall, I have 2 main complaints: 1) there were not enough food vendors (shouldn't have to wait in line for 45 minutes to get food), and 2) there were too many private party stands around the holes. These stands blocked the view for regular people. Also, the Hooters beer stands were a bit much. Too noisy, and the people seemed to care more about the beer than the golf. Not the kind of thing that belongs at a pro golf event (at least not right at a green).
